Corn Fritters with Cherry Tomato Salsa

Plated corn fritters topped with basil and cherry tomatoes.

Pick sun-ripened cherry tomatoes and fresh basil to whip up a flavorful batch of fritters for brunch, lunch or dinner. Serves 4 as a main dish.

Ingredients

  • 2 eggs
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 ½ cups corn kernels
  • 1 clove garlic
  • ½ tsp baking powder
  • ¼ cup olive oil
  • ½ tsp salt
  • 1 tsp ground cumin
  • ¼ cup chopped basil
  • 1 Tbs hot sauce of choice
  • 2 cups chopped cherry tomatoes
  • 1 bunch scallions
  • 1 jalapeño
  • 1 lime

Instructions

  1. Whisk eggs in a large bowl. Combine into a batter with all-purpose flour, corn kernels, minced garlic, baking powder, olive oil, salt, ground cumin, chopped basil and hot sauce.
  2.  Heat a large nonstick skillet and fry 2 Tbs dollops of batter for 2-4 minutes per side or until golden.
  3.  In a medium bowl, stir together chopped cherry tomatoes, scallions, thinly sliced jalapeño and juice of lime; season to taste with salt and pepper. Top over warm corn fritters.
